Mary and Lou and Rhoda and Ted
A history of The Mary Tyler Moore Show
Book •
This book is a deep dive into the beloved television show, "The Mary Tyler Moore Show.
" It explores the show's impact on television history, its groundbreaking portrayal of women in the workplace, and its lasting cultural significance.
The author analyzes the characters, storylines, and themes, highlighting the show's humor, heart, and social commentary.
It's a must-read for fans of the show and anyone interested in the history of television and women's representation in media.
The book also examines the show's legacy and its continued influence on contemporary television.
